Details:
When building with './configure --prefix=' (prefix is set to the empty string
""), I get the following sed errors from the subst-config-vals.sh script:
$ make libinterp/build-env.cc
sed: -e expression #1, char 0: no previous regular expression
sed: -e expression #1, char 0: no previous regular expression
sed: -e expression #1, char 0: no previous regular expression
sed: -e expression #1, char 0: no previous regular expression
sed: -e expression #1, char 0: no previous regular expression
sed: -e expression #1, char 0: no previous regular expression
It also sets the resulting CPPFLAGS, FLIBS, and LDFLAGS variables to empty in
the generated source files, e.g. libinterp/build-env.cc.
When building with './configure --prefix=/' (prefix is set to the string "/"),
I get no sed errors or warnings from the build, but the CPPFLAGS, FLIBS, and
LDFLAGS variables are really messsed up in the generated source files. Worst
example:
const char *FLIBS = "
-L${prefix}usr${prefix}lib${prefix}gcc${prefix}x86_64-linux-gnu${prefix}10
-L${prefix}usr${prefix}lib${prefix}gcc${prefix}x86_64-linux-gnu${prefix}10${prefix}..${prefix}..${prefix}..${prefix}x86_64-linux-gnu
-L${prefix}usr${prefix}lib${prefix}gcc${prefix}x86_64-linux-gnu${prefix}10${prefix}..${prefix}..${prefix}..${prefix}..${prefix}lib
-L${prefix}lib${prefix}x86_64-linux-gnu -L${prefix}lib${prefix}..${prefix}lib
-L${prefix}usr${prefix}lib${prefix}x86_64-linux-gnu
-L${prefix}usr${prefix}lib${prefix}..${prefix}lib
-L${prefix}usr${prefix}lib${prefix}gcc${prefix}x86_64-linux-gnu${prefix}10${prefix}..${prefix}..${prefix}..
-lgfortran -lm -lquadmath";
Because of the global substitution, every "/" character has been turned into
the string "${prefix}".
Maybe both of these cases could be resolved by looking more specifically for
patterns like prefix following a literal "-I", "-L", or a space?
And specifically for the root directory as install prefix, maybe all of these
substitutions should be skipped entirely? Maybe condition it on prefix not
being empty or not being entirely one or more slashes?
